Doja Cat's Gold Nail Jewelry Is Even Better Than Nail Polish

At the 2022 Billboard Music Awards on May 15, Doja Cat took home four trophies for Top R&B Artist, Top R&B Female Artist, Top Viral Song, and Top R&B. If that wasn't enough, the "Kiss Me More" singer made our jaws drop at the stunning Schiaparelli black gown and gold accessories she wore for the awards show. By now we expect the pop star to capture our attention with every new look, but we didn't expect her to show up to the event with short nails or intricate gold rings that look like they're worth more than my student loans. The "Say So" singer didn't hesitate with taking risks for this look, something we love from her. Makeup artist Ernesto Casillas gave her a neutral smokey eye with a hint of bright yellow on the inner crease and waterline that complemented the daring gown well. As for her hair, hairstylist Jared Henderson (known as JStay Ready to many) slicked her dark hair into a high ponytail with a flipped end that we have a good feeling was fun to whip around. Typically Doja Cat wears lengthy nails, but for this look, she kept them short. Nail artist Saccia painted her rounded nails with the pale pink OPI Nail Polish in Bare My Soul for a minimalist vibe. But this manicure is anything but simple, because this opulent jewelry is basically nail art. Her middle finger had the largest ring, which covered her whole finger and nail. The ring is mostly gold, except for the two large baby blue gems on the finger. The ring extends into a golden nail that's much longer than Doja Cat's own. The other two rings were simpler, which is saying something. Two golden nail rings wrapped around her thumb and index finger. Doja Cat always has fun beauty looks, whether it's a brightly colored wig or simple nude nails with a colorful accent. Even though her own nails weren't as long as usual, the gilded nail jewelry immediately caught our attention. This look is an example of how nail art can literally be jewelry instead of swirled lines or marbled effects you're used to — and we love every inch of it.
